To cancel your Clear Subscription, follow these easy steps:
- Log into your account.
- Go to the ‘Membership Details’ area.
- Click the ‘Cancel’ button next to your subscription.
- Answer the follow up prompt to confirm.

How do I cancel my free clear membership?
You may terminate your Free Membership and request the removal of your personal information from CLEAR’s databases by emailing your request to, [email protected] or by contacting CLEAR’s customer service group at 1-855-CLEARME (253-2763) or through our chat function.

What is the difference between clear and TSA PreCheck?
TSA PreCheck is offered through the government while Clear is offered through a private company. Clear expedites the document/identity screening process and TSA PreCheck expedites the physical screening process. Clear membership costs $179 per year and TSA PreCheck membership costs $85 for five years.

What happens when clear health Pass expires?
Health Passes generally remain valid for 12 hours following survey completion. Once it expires, you will just need to go through the Health Pass flow again to create a new Health Pass for your organization.

Do you have to take your shoes off with CLEAR?
Those with Clear membership only have access to faster security lanes. Without TSA PreCheck, Clear members must still remove their shoes, electronics, liquids and outerwear.
Do I need both CLEAR and TSA PreCheck?
CLEAR and TSA PreCheck are sold separately and it is not necessary to have TSA PreCheck to use CLEAR. CLEAR speeds up the travel document check process, while TSA PreCheck expedites the physical screening process.

How much is CLEAR per month?
How much does CLEAR cost? A CLEAR Plus membership is $179 per year (just $15 per month) and offers exclusive CLEAR access at airport security, along with all other CLEAR LOCATIONS. CLEAR Plus members can also add up to 3 adult family members to their account at a discounted rate.
How can I get cheaper CLEAR?
The most common way to save money on a CLEAR membership is to apply using your Delta SkyMiles or United MileagePlus frequent flyer number. (Both of these programs are free to join if you’re not already a member.) Base members of these two programs get a discounted rate of $119, saving you $60.
